Output 9554097344f0c6a04c16f87e54e21381632c95495efe0cd6ef69b422c2a3a6d7:0

value
590144797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 738a3f43838e09ef91ab810ede3a73471cf6ef9b OP_EQUAL
address
3CDwFBZG14Zmb5yZfnXgUrSJR2ZxBpZxE3
transaction
9554097344f0c6a04c16f87e54e21381632c95495efe0cd6ef69b422c2a3a6d7
spent
true